Kashmir Varsity's snow skiing course concludes in Gulmarg

| @indiablooms | Mar 22, 2022, at 07:27 pm

Srinagar/IBNS: A snow skiing course meant for girl students of the University of Kashmir and its affiliated colleges concluded Sunday at Gulmarg.

The course was organised by the varsity’s Directorate of Physical Education and Sports (DPES) from March 7-19.

Prof G M Sangmi, Dean Colleges for Kashmir University, who was the chief guest at the valedictory ceremony, congratulated the DPES Director Prof Showket A Shah and his team of officials for their proactive role in organising various sports events within and outside the university campus.

He interacted with the girl students while thanking his team and the Department of Youth Services and Sports who imparted training to the participants.

The students also expressed their satisfaction over the training imparted to them and also over the logistical arrangements being made for them by the Directorate in Gulmarg.
